The Global Rotary Kiln Market is valued at approximately USD 0.66 billion in 2024 and is projected to expand steadily, registering a CAGR of 3.18% over the forecast period of 2025-2035, ultimately reaching nearly USD 0.93 billion by 2035. Rotary kilns are high-temperature processing equipment widely deployed across metallurgy, chemical processing, and allied industrial operations, where controlled thermal treatment of bulk materials is mission-critical. These cylindrical, rotating furnaces are engineered to handle continuous processing, uniform heat distribution, and large material throughputs, making them indispensable across heavy industries. Market expansion is being shaped by rising industrial output, modernization of legacy manufacturing infrastructure, and growing demand for processed minerals, metals, and specialty chemicals worldwide.
The market's growth trajectory is being reinforced by increasing investments in steelmaking, non-ferrous metallurgy, and downstream chemical manufacturing, particularly across emerging economies. As industrial players ramp up production capacities to cater to infrastructure development, urbanization, and global trade flows, rotary kilns are being phased in to replace less efficient batch-processing alternatives. Moreover, advancements in refractory materials, automation systems, and energy-efficient kiln designs are being layered into new installations, helping operators dial down fuel consumption while scaling up productivity. That said, high capital expenditure requirements and energy-intensive operations remain structural challenges, especially during periods of volatile fuel pricing throughout the forecast window of 2025-2035.

Metallurgy applications are expected to dominate the rotary kiln market over the forecast period, accounting for the largest share of installations globally. This dominance is underpinned by sustained demand from iron and steel producers, non-ferrous metal processors, and mineral beneficiation facilities, where rotary kilns play a central role in calcination, roasting, and reduction processes. As governments and private players continue to roll out infrastructure and construction projects, metallurgical output is being scaled up, pulling rotary kiln demand along with it. While chemical and other niche applications continue to expand, metallurgy remains the backbone of market volume.
From a revenue perspective, lime kilns currently command the largest share of the global rotary kiln market. Lime kilns are extensively used across steelmaking, environmental applications, and chemical manufacturing, benefiting from consistent demand and relatively high replacement cycles. Their ability to deliver precise thermal control and consistent product quality has made them a preferred investment for large-scale industrial operators. Meanwhile, metallurgy kilns are emerging as the faster-growing segment, driven by evolving metallurgical processes, increasing ore complexity, and technological upgrades aimed at improving throughput and emissions performance.
The key regions considered for the Global Rotary Kiln Market include Asia Pacific, North America, Europe, Latin America, and the Middle East & Africa. Asia Pacific leads the market, supported by large-scale industrialization, expanding steel production, and aggressive capacity additions in China and India. Europe maintains a strong foothold due to technological sophistication, equipment retrofitting, and stringent efficiency standards across industrial facilities. North America continues to witness stable demand, fueled by modernization initiatives and recovery in mining and metals processing, while the Middle East & Africa and Latin America are gradually emerging as opportunity-rich regions backed by resource availability and industrial diversification efforts.
